Here's why Gemini 35's are the most successful catamarans ever built. A very shallow draft (only 2 feet 11 inches) allows for more options for anchoring & "beaching", Beam (14 feet) fits standard size slips and standard size travel lift. The Gemini 35 has the interior volume of much larger monohulls at the same price. Fast, level sailing with virtually no heeling. Mainsheet traveler located above and out of the way on the hardtop. Open stern and transom for easy access to docks. Very economical twin 15 HP Yanmar Diesels. All lines lead to the cockpit within easy reach of the Captain/Owner. Large cockpit layout for family entertaining. Pilothouse windows give 360-degree views from the Salon.
